Smart filtration systems are at the forefront of this evolution. These advanced systems automatically monitor water quality, adjusting flow and filtration cycles based on real-time data. You won’t need to manually check chemical levels or run filters unnecessarily. Instead, you’ll receive alerts on your phone, allowing you to respond quickly if needed. This not only saves water and energy but also ensures your pool remains crystal-clear with minimal effort. Smart filtration reduces the need for chemical balancing, contributing to a healthier swimming environment while minimizing your ecological footprint.

Eco-friendly materials are also becoming standard in pool design and accessories. Modern pools incorporate sustainable options like recycled plastics, biodegradable liners, and non-toxic finishes that reduce environmental impact. You might notice pool covers made from renewable fabrics or energy-efficient LED lighting that uses less power and lasts longer. These materials are designed to be durable yet gentle on the planet, helping you create a greener backyard retreat. By opting for eco-friendly options, you support sustainability without sacrificing style or functionality.

What New Safety Features Will Be Standard in 2026 Pools?

In 2026, standard pool safety features will include advanced design innovations like automatic cover systems, smart sensors, and reinforced barriers to prevent accidents. You’ll see integrated alarms and self-closing gates that enhance safety without disrupting aesthetics. These innovations guarantee pool safety becomes seamlessly embedded in design, making your pool safer and more user-friendly. You’ll appreciate how these features maintain both style and security, reflecting a smarter, safer approach to pool setup.
